MG3 – handsome in black


The MG line up has started to get a distinct sharp look to its front end, and that has already migrated over to the Roewe 550 for the overseas markets, but that front end is making its way downstream and into the MG3 which was the MG Zero concept at the Beijing Auto Show.

The MG3 has already been codenamed the ZP11 inside SAIC and is expected to take a 1.3L and a 1.5L engine, with the 1.5L expected to launch first as the 1.5L is already in the Roewe 350. The 1.5L is good for 80kW of power at 6000rpm, and has a max torque of 135Nm at 4000rpm which is expected to propel the car to 182km/h.
